New "Law in a European and Global Context" program begins in 2009

Universidade Católica Portuguesa / The Catholic University of Portugal (Lisbon) will offer a new LL.M. called "Law in a European and Global Context." The new program begins in the autumn of 2009.

According to the university, the new program will employ unconventional teaching methodologies, including the "Total Law" approach pioneered by NYU Professor J.H.H. Weiler, who is also directing this program in Lisbon.
